Assembly Technician

Location: Kirkland, WA Shift: Day Shift or Night Shift, includes weekends & overtime. Pay: $27/hr Job Description

We are seeking an Assembly Technician to join our team. Due to export control laws and regulations, candidates must be a U.S. citizen, national, or permanent resident, or lawfully admitted into the U.S. as a refugee or granted asylum. The role includes working across various departments, each with unique responsibilities. Responsibilities

Structural assembly and electrical compactors, including torquing bolts, using micrometers, harnessing, checking pins and handling materials. Assembly, shipping, rigging with cranes, and transporting materials using pallet jacks and a riding "lindy". Splicing fiber optic cables, cable handling, sub installation of components, reading schematics, and applying decals or stickers Lifting up to 35 lbs and installing sub-assemblies. Mechanical, torquing, and electrical testing, adhering to aerospace specs and standards. Handling materials with foam protection and assembling PCBA following diagrams Using torque wrenches and work instructions in a manufacturing environment, ideally with aerospace experience. Mechanical assembly and procedural compliance, including non-conformance reporting. Essential Skills

Previous manufacturing experience, ideally in aerospace. Ability to follow visual and written instructions. Proficiency in reading blueprints, drawings, and schematics. Mechanical aptitude with the use of torque wrenches and basic hand tools. Computer savvy, particularly with SAP. Additional Skills & Qualifications
